How to transfer money online to nps account

You may also transfer to your NPS account with the help of Internet Banking. Just Go to the Internet banking page of your account. Go to Biller section and add your PFRDA receipt number as your Biller and transfer the amount. Each fiscal, the subscriber has to contribute a minimum of Rs 1,000 for Tier I and Rs 250 for a Tier II account. Modes of contribution; The subscriber can contribute either using physical mode or online mode through eNPS. Form; To use the physical mode, the subscriber must fill up a NPS contribution instruction slip. The OTP must be entered to authenticate the PRAN. Once this is done, you will be able to access the page for making online contributions to your NPS account. The payment can be made for the Tier I or Tier II account through your debit or credit card or by using the Internet banking option. Charges

Types of Accounts : Tier I and Tier II. Tier I is Pension Account and mandatory. Tier II is Savings Account and optional. Step 1-You must open NPS Tier 1 Account. Before jumping into move or transfer from EPF to NPS, you must open NPS Tier 1 Account through his/her employer, by visiting POPs (NPS Point of Presence) or through eNPS portal.Understand the basics of NPS and the accounts and difference of Tier 1 and Tier 2 accounts at first (Difference between Tier 1 and Tier 2 Account in NPS). EPF and NPS are the two retirement saving schemes of India. EPF is here since 1952 while NPS was introduced in 2004. Initially, NPS was only for the Government employees. While private sector employees were dealing with the EPF. But since 2009, NP National Pension System (NPS) is now available completely online through E-sign.
